2 Kings 6:12
New Revised Standard Version Updated Edition
12 Then one of his officers said, “No one, my lord king. It is Elisha, the prophet in Israel, who tells the king of Israel the words that you speak in your bedchamber.”

Luke 12:3
New Revised Standard Version Updated Edition
3 Therefore whatever you have said in the dark will be heard in the light, and what you have whispered behind closed doors will be proclaimed from the housetops.

Acts 23:5
New Revised Standard Version Updated Edition
5 And Paul said, “I did not realize, brothers, that he was high priest, for it is written, ‘You shall not speak evil of a leader of your people.’ ”(A)
